πŸ›  How to Use opensrc

After installing opensrc, you can use simple commands to fetch the source code:

  1. Open your command-line interface.
  2. Use the command opensrc [package-name] to fetch the source code for a specific npm package.
  3. For example, to get the source code for React, type:
    opensrc react
    
  4. The application will download the source code files to your current directory. You can then explore the code as needed.
